Transaction 66258ee60e275ea84b2574ac07c41242c652332730e2fa3c095267ed815ad21a
1 Input
1 Output
-
66258ee60e275ea84b2574ac07c41242c652332730e2fa3c095267ed815ad21a:0
- value
- 5420587
- script pubkey
- OP_0 OP_PUSHBYTES_20 76de849e04de51ab3621685ea2fd67cef08ec37f
- address
- bc1qwm0gf8symeg6kd3pdp029lt8emcgasml9vfdsq